"随机异构传感器网络中基于虚拟节点的调度算法.pdf"
在随机异构无线传感器网络(Random Heterogeneous Wireless Sensor Networks, RHWSNs)中,节点的能量消耗和覆盖范围之间的平衡是网络设计的关键问题。传统的调度算法往往无法有效地解决这个问题,特别是在网络中的节点具有不同能力、能量和通信范围的异构环境中。为了克服这些挑战,文章提出了一个名为“基于虚拟节点的随机异构无线传感器网络调度算法”(Scheduling Algorithm Based on Virtual Nodes in Stochastic Heterogeneous Wireless Sensor Networks, SAVSH)。
SAVSH算法的核心是利用虚拟节点的概念。虚拟节点被部署在网络中,与原始物理节点一起构建了一个Delaunay三角化结构,这有助于确定节点间的虚拟力源。Delaunay三角形是一种几何构造,能够保证任意一个三角形内没有其他节点,使得网络的拓扑结构更为优化。通过这种方式,算法可以更好地控制节点的激活和休眠状态,从而实现覆盖的均匀分布和能量的高效利用。
该算法的工作原理如下:首先,根据网络中每个节点的位置信息构建Delaunay三角网;然后,虚拟节点被分配到每个物理节点的邻域内,这些虚拟节点与物理节点共同作用,模拟一种虚拟力场;接下来,每个节点根据其位置和周围虚拟节点产生的力进行移动,调整其状态,以达到覆盖最大化和能量消耗最小化的平衡;最后,通过不断迭代和调整,网络达到一种动态稳定状态,使得节点的覆盖范围得以优化,同时避免了过早的能量耗尽。
文章指出,SAVSH算法的优点在于它考虑了网络的随机性和异构性,通过虚拟节点的引入,可以更灵活地适应不同的网络条件。实验结果表明,与现有的调度算法相比,SAVSH在保持网络覆盖性能的同时,显著提高了网络寿命,减少了不必要的能量消耗。
该研究得到了国家自然科学基金、江苏省自然基金、江苏省博士后科研计划项目、江苏省“六大人才高峰”计划项目以及中央高校基本科研业务费专项资金的支持。文章的发表时间为2020年1月,表明这是一个相对较新的研究成果,对于理解和改进随机异构无线传感器网络的性能有着重要的理论和实际意义。